"I tried to make the fight happen between me and Conor McGregor. We wasn't able to make the fight happen, so we must move on."However, we're not done with the MMA vs Boxing debate yet. Since the McGregor v Mayweather rumours have fizzled out, we've had boxers like Canelo Alvarez entertaining the idea of fighting the Notorious while Amir Khan has been actively trying to secure the fight. Mayweather knows he's helped create a monster here, and he's pretty proud of it too.
"It's so crazy that I'm talking about fighting Conor McGregor, now you've got so many other fighters that's in boxing that wants to fight Conor McGregor, but I was the first, once again." "I feel honoured to be the biggest name in MMA and in boxing and I don't even compete no more. That's the great thing about my career."https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=alOujmk3OAA
